Q: Is 21,454,307 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 21,454,307 is not a prime number.

Why is 21,454,307 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 21454307 can be evenly divided by 1 7 49 343 62,549 437,843 3,064,901 and 21,454,307, with no remainder.

Since 21,454,307 cannot be divided by just 1 and 21,454,307, it is not a prime number.
